passenger bug for psych-2.0.6.gem
Added by loviny jam over 10 years ago
If I execute "gem update", psych will be update to v2.0.6, and there have some error:
superclass mismatch for class Mark (TypeError) /usr/local/lib/ruby/2.1.0/psych/parser.rb:33:in `<class:Parser>' /usr/local/lib/ruby/2.1.0/psych/parser.rb:32:in `<module:Psych>' /usr/local/lib/ruby/2.1.0/psych/parser.rb:1:in `<top (required)>' /usr/local/lib/ruby/2.1.0/psych.rb:7:in `require' /usr/local/lib/ruby/2.1.0/psych.rb:7: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/activesupport-3.2.19/lib/active_support/ordered_hash.rb:2: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/activesupport-3.2.19/lib/active_support/ordered_hash.rb:2: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/activesupport-3.2.19/lib/active_support/ordered_options.rb:1: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/activesupport-3.2.19/lib/active_support/ordered_options.rb:1: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/configuration.rb:2: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/configuration.rb:2: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/railtie.rb:2: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/railtie.rb:2: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/engine.rb:1: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/engine.rb:1: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/plugin.rb:1: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/plugin.rb:1: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/application.rb:3: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/application.rb:3: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ails.rb:10: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ails.rb:10:in `<top (required)>'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/all.rb:1:in `require' /usr/local/lib/ruby/gems/2.1.0/gems/railties-3.2.19/lib/rails/all.rb:1:in `<top (required)>' /home/www/redmine-2.5.2/config/application.rb:3:in `require' /home/www/redmine-2.5.2/config/application.rb:3:in `<top (required)>' /home/www/redmine-2.5.2/config/environment.rb:2:in `require' /home/www/redmine-2.5.2/config/environment.rb:2:in `<top (required)>' config.ru:3:in `require' config.ru:3:in `block in <main>' /usr/local/lib/ruby/gems/2.1.0/gems/rack-1.4.5/lib/rack/builder.rb:51:in `instance_eval' /usr/local/lib/ruby/gems/2.1.0/gems/rack-1.4.5/lib/rack/builder.rb:51:in `initialize' config.ru:1:in `new' config.ru:1:in `<main>' /usr/local/passenger-4.0.50/helper-scripts/rack-preloader.rb:112:in `eval' /usr/local/passenger-4.0.50/helper-scripts/rack-preloader.rb:112:in `preload_app' /usr/local/passenger-4.0.50/helper-scripts/rack-preloader.rb:158:in `<module:App>' /usr/local/passenger-4.0.50/helper-scripts/rack-preloader.rb:29:in `<module:PhusionPassenger>' /usr/local/passenger-4.0.50/helper-scripts/rack-preloader.rb:28:in `<main>'
So if I uninstall psych v2.0.6 and use v2.0.5, everything is OK.